JOB SUMMARY: Responsible for purchasing indirect materials and services to support production and all departments across multiple facilities. Hold suppliers accountable to ensure CSC obtains maximum value from partnership consistent with CSC behaviors and guiding principles.
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S:
- Assure that vendors deliver purchases in quantity and at the price, quality, and time required, and follow up on purchase orders to ensure delivery on schedule.
- Manage inventory levels and values to meet but not exceed established targets.
- Ensure the constant exploration of new purchasing sources, products, materials, processes, and ideas and ensure all the information is available to internal stakeholders.
- Administer the ordering and clerical activities involved in purchasing, such as the distribution of bids or inquiries, the receipt of quotations, negotiations, and the receipt and checking of invoices for payment.
- As needed, implement changes to specifications or adopt substitutions at the least cost to the company.
- Provide advantageous sales of obsolete, damaged, scrap, or excess equipment, materials, and supplies.
- Keep informed of current laws, rules, and regulations affecting the purchasing and delivery of required materials.
- Seek the advice of the Plant Manager with respect to future production plans, and purchasing and inventory requirements that may arise.
- Perform other duties as assigned by supervisor.
